Panasonic P99 with 4G VoLTE launched in India

Panasonic expands its ‘P Series’ of smartphones with the launch of P99. It runs on Android 7.0 Nougat OS and comes with Dual SIM slots.
The phone packs in a 5-inch IPS screen with Full Lamination. It has 1280 x 720 pixels resolution and supports multi-touch as well. Internal hardware makes up of 1.25GHz quad-core processor and 2GB RAM.
The Panasonic P99 specs include 16GB on-board storage space and allows further expansion up to 128GB using MicroSD card. It has 5MP front camera and 8MP Auto Focus shooter at the back with LED flash.
In terms of measurements, it goes at 144.6 x 71.8 x 8.6 mm and weighs about 145 grams. It has 2000 mAh battery that powers the hardware. Connectivity wise, it supports 4G VoLTE, Wi-Fi 802.11 b/g/n, Wi-Fi Hotspot, Bluetooth V4.0, MicroUSB V2.0, GPS, 3.5mm Audio Jack etc.
Panasonic P99 image -02The Panasonic P99 is priced in India at Rs. 7490. It comes in Black, Gold and Blue colors. The cell phone is already available in India at Panasonic brand shopts and authorized retailers.
